This home is located close to plenty of amenities such as schools, supermarkets, and Middleton Park and has far-reaching views over Leeds City Centre along with being well located for the commuter with easy access to the M62 and M1 motorways!
The ground floor comprises; an entrance porch with storage for coats and shoes, a spacious family lounge with a large front aspect window, a media wall and a feature open staircase. To the rear is a superb kitchen wrapping around the property into a side extension with Velux roof lights, front and rear aspect windows and space for a large dining table and chairs. The kitchen is modern and fully fitted with a range of base and wall units, complimenting countertops and integrated appliances.
Moving upstairs the first-floor landing provides access to two double bedrooms, the house bathroom and the staircase up to the master bedroom.
Bedrooms one and two are well-proportioned doubles offering ample floor space for associated furniture and are tastefully decorated with front and rear aspect windows. The house bathroom with a side aspect window is stylish and modern comprising a vanity unit, WC with low-level flush, and a bath with shower screen and mains powered shower over the bath.
To the second floor, the quality continues with the master bedroom spanning the footprint of the property incorporating a rear aspect double dormer with front aspect Velux roof lights and offering plenty of space for a super king bed, wardrobes and suitable bedroom furniture
Outside, to the front of the home is a low-maintenance concrete impressed driveway offering off-street parking. To the rear is a fully enclosed garden split over two levels with a patio partially covered with a canopy with a slightly raised low maintenance garden with artificial lawn and garden shed. The space is perfect for families and entertaining.

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:
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s

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:
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
